
Software release
- JUNOS 5.5 and later
Description
- Two OC3 ports
- Power requirements: 0.41 A/48 V @ 20 W
- Intelligent queuing (IQ) PICs support fine-grained queuing per logical interface.
- Conforms to ANSI T1.105-1991 and T1E1.2/93-020R1
- ATM and SONET/SDH standards compliant
- Alarm and event counting and detection
- Compatible with well-known ATM switches
- ATM switch ID, which displays the switch IP address and local interface name of the adjacent Fore ATM switches
- Optical interface support—see Table 3
Note: On the M5, M10, M20, M40, and M160 routers, this PIC requires an Enhanced FPC. See the hardware guide for your router for more information.
Hardware features
- Single 3010 SAR for segmentation and reassembly into 53-byte ATM cells
- High-performance parsing of SONET/SDH frames
- ASIC-based packet segmentation and reassembly (SAR) management and output port queuing
- 64-MB SDRAM memory for ATM SAR
- Packet buffering, Layer 2 parsing
Software features
- Multiprotocol Label Switching (MPLS) circuit cross-connect (CCC) for leveraging ATM access networks
- User-configurable virtual circuit (VC) and virtual path (VP) support
- Support for idle cell or unassigned cell transmission
- OAM fault management processes Alarm Indication Signal (AIS), Remote Defect Indicator (RDI) cells, and loop cells
- Point-to-point and point-to-multipoint mode Layer 2 counters per VC and per VP
- Local and remote loopback
- ATM Inverse Address Resolution Protocol (ARP), which enables routers to automatically learn the IP address of the router on the far end of an ATM permanent virtual circuit (PVC)
- Simple Network Management Protocol (SNMP):
- Management Information Base (MIB) 2 (RFC 1213)
- ATM MIB (RFC 1695)
- SONET MIB
- Unspecified bit rate (UBR), non-real-time variable bit rate (VBR), and constant bit rate (CBR) traffic shaping
- Per-VC or per-VP traffic shaping
- Support for F4 OAM cells
- Support for 16-bit VCI range
Cables and connectors
- Duplex SC/PC connector (RX and TX)
LEDs One tricolor per port:
- Off—Not enabled
- Green—Online with no alarms or failures
- Amber—Online with alarms for remote failures
- Red—Active with a local alarm; router has detected a failure
Alarms, errors, and events
- Alarm Indication Signal (AIS-L, AIS-P)
- Bit Error Rate Signal Degrade (BERR-SD), Bit Error Rate Signal Fail (BERR-SF)
- Bit Interleaved Parity Errors B1, B2, B3 (CV-S, CV-L, CV-P)
- Errored Seconds (ES-S, ES-L, ES-P), Far-end Bit Errors REI-L, REI-P (CV-LFE, CV-PFE), Far-end Errored Seconds (ES-LFE, ES-PFE), Far-end Severely Errored Seconds (SES-LFE, SES-PFE), Far-end Unavailable Seconds (UAS-LFE, UAS-PFE)
- Loss of Cell Delineation (LoC), Loss of Frame (LoF), Loss of Pointer (LoP-P), Loss of Signal (LoS)
- Payload Mismatch (PLM-P), Payload Unequipped (UNEQ-P)
- Remote Defect Indication (RDI-L, RDI-P)
- Severely Errored Framing (SEF), Severely Errored Framing Seconds (SEFS-S), Severely Errored Seconds (SES-S, SES-L, SES-P), Unavailable Seconds (UAS-L, UAS-P)
